We are seeking a Program Director to join our team and support our government client on a large, multi-year IT services program. The Program Director holds executive accountability for overall program performance, strategic alignment with the client, contract and budget governance, stakeholder escalation, and delivery health across all program work streams. This individual will provide leadership across platform, cloud, security, data operations, analytics and reporting, AI-enabled capabilities, external integrations and APIs, user support, and change-management functions. The ideal candidate is an accomplished federal IT services leader with extensive experience managing large, complex, multi-team programs. The successful candidate will bring strong executive-level client engagement, contract and budget management, program transition, risk management, staffing, and delivery-governance expertise. They will be able to lead distributed teams, resolve complex stakeholder issues, maintain continuity of critical services, and ensure that all program activities remain aligned with client mission priorities and contract objectives. Essential Duties and Responsibilities Hold executive accountability for overall program performance, delivery health, and achievement of contract objectives across all program work streams. Provide strategic leadership and oversight for platform, cloud, cybersecurity, data operations, analytics and reporting, AI-enabled capabilities, integrations and APIs, user support, and change-management activities. Serve as the primary point of strategic alignment and executive engagement with client leadership, government contract representatives, and key program stakeholders. Build and maintain trusted relationships with client leadership and ensure program activities, priorities, risks, and decisions remain aligned with client mission needs. Own contract governance, including compliance with contractual requirements, deliverables, service levels, reporting obligations, and performance expectations. Lead budget governance, including cost management, financial tracking, resource planning, forecasting, and reporting on program financial health. Provide accurate, timely, and transparent reporting to client stakeholders regarding program progress, performance, risks, issues, financial status, milestones, and corrective actions. Establish and maintain program governance structures, decision-making processes, risk-management practices, escalation paths, and executive reporting mechanisms. Provide stakeholder escalation management and issue resolution across a multi-team delivery structure. Coordinate with cross-functional leaders spanning agile delivery, product management, engineering, enterprise architecture, cloud, cybersecurity, data, analytics, AI/ML, and user support. Lead resolution of complex program, delivery, technical, staffing, contract, and stakeholder issues that may affect performance, schedule, quality, cost, or client satisfaction. Lead transition-in activities to ensure production continuity and a successful assumption of program responsibilities. Validate inherited services, operational processes, technical artifacts, documentation, staffing plans, risks, dependencies, and program commitments during the transition period. Establish clear governance, decision-making, communications, escalation, and operational processes before steady-state program performance begins. Ensure the staffing plan and delivery model provide appropriate coverage across all work streams and contract requirements. Oversee workforce planning, recruiting coordination, onboarding, retention, succession planning, backfill planning, and continuity planning for critical program roles. Ensure delivery teams have the appropriate staffing, skills, tools, access, processes, and support necessary to meet client requirements. Foster a collaborative delivery culture in which client and contractor personnel share backlogs, agile ceremonies, planning activities, knowledge repositories, and documentation spaces. Encourage transparent communication, shared accountability, continuous improvement, and effective collaboration across government and contractor teams. Coordinate program performance measurement and reporting. Ensure performance measures reflect meaningful mission outcomes, service health, customer experience, quality, delivery predictability, operational readiness, and risk management rather than activity alone. Monitor delivery performance, identify emerging risks and performance gaps, and implement corrective actions as needed. Support development and refinement of program roadmaps, delivery plans, transition plans, strategic priorities, and continuous-improvement initiatives. Communicate program status, strategic recommendations, risks, decisions, and performance outcomes clearly to executive and operational stakeholders. Ensure all program work is performed in accordance with Unissant policies, client requirements, contractual obligations, security requirements, and applicable federal standards.
